求不超过120的素数个数.ppt
素数(超详细!!!)

素数(超详细)整数惟⼀分解定理素数筛法给定n,求出1~n之间所有的质数。
⼀、Eratosthenes筛法(☒此处本应有⼀幅动图,然鹅我并不知道该如何显⽰动图(。-ω-)-ω-)-ω-)Eratosthenes筛法思想⼆、欧拉筛法(线性筛)埃⽒筛法中以n=30为例,30这个数被筛了3次,分别是:2*15(p=2)3*10(p=3)5*6(p=5)枚举 2~n 中的每⼀个数 i:如果 i 是素数则保存到素数表中;利⽤ i 和素数表中的素数 prime[j] 去筛除 i*prime[j] ,为了确保i*prime[j] 只被素数 prime[j] 筛除过这⼀次,要确保 prime[j] 是i*prime[j] 中最⼩的素还要⼩的素因⼦。
因⼦,即 i 中不能有⽐ prime[j] 还要⼩的素因⼦写法⼀:(仅⽤于判断)写法⼆:(可求出每个数的最⼩质因⼦)素数筛法优化素因数分解只要在判定素数时记录下每个数值的最⼩素因数即可。
⼀道肥肠简单的模板题——【例 1】Prime Distance(信息学奥赛⼀本通 1619)【题⽬描述】给定两个整数 L,R,求闭区间 [L,R] 中相邻两个质数差值最⼩的数对与差值最⼤的数对。
当存在多个时,输出靠前的素数对。
【输⼊】多组数据。
每⾏两个数 L,R。
【输出】详见输出样例。
【输⼊样例】2 1714 17【输出样例】2,3 are closest, 7,11 are most distant.There are no adjacent primes.。
高中数学竞赛讲义-容斥原理 新人教A 版

§24容斥原理相对补集:称属于A而不属于B的全体元素,组成的集合为B对A的相对补集或差集,记作A-B。
容斥原理:以表示集合A中元素的数目,我们有,其中为n个集合称为A的阶。
n阶集合的全部子集数目为。
例题讲解1.对集合{1,2,…,n}及其每一个非空了集,定义一个唯一确定的“交替和”如下:按照递减的次序重新排列该子集,然后交替地减或加后继的数所得的结果,例如,集合的“交替和”是9-6+4-2+1=6.的“交替和”是6-5=1,的交替和是2。
那么,对于n=7。
求所有子集的“交替和”的总和。
2.某班对数学、物理、化学三科总评成绩统计如下:优秀的人数:数学21个,物理19个,化学20个,数学物理都优秀9人,物理化学都优秀7人。
化学数学都优秀8人。
这个班有5人任何一科都不优秀。
那么确定这个班人数以及仅有一科优秀的三科分别有多少个人。
3.计算不超过120的合数的个数4.1992位科学家,每人至少与1329人合作过,那么,其中一定有四位数学家两两合作过。
5.把个元素的集合分为若干个两两不交的子集,按照下述规则将某一个子集中某些元素挪到另一个子集:从前一子集挪到后一子集的元素个数等于后一子集的元素个数(前一子集的元素个数应不小于后一子集的元素个数),证明:可以经过有限次挪动,使得到的子集与原集合相重合。
6.给定1978个集合,每个集合都含有40个元素,已知其中任意两个集合都恰有一个公共元,证明:存在一个元素,它属于全部集合。
7.在个元素组成的集合中取个不同的三元子集。
证明:其中必有两个,它们恰有一个公共元。
例题答案:1.分析;n=7时,集合{7,6,5,4,3,2,1}的非空子集有个,虽然子集数目有限,但是逐一计算各自的“交替和”再相加,计算量仍然巨大,但是,根据“交替和”的定义,容易看到集合{1,2,3,4,5,6,7}与{1,2,3,4,5,6}的“交替和”是7;可以想到把一个不含7的集和A与的“交替和”之和应为7。
组合数学第四版卢开澄标准答案-第三章资料

第三章3.12.一年级有100名学生参加中文,英语和数学的考试,其中92人通过中文考试,75人通过英语考试,65人通过数学考试;其中65人通过中,英文考试,54人通过中文和数学考试,45人通过英语和数学考试,试求通过3门学科考试的学生数。
[解].令:A 1={通过中文考试的学生}A 2={通过英语考试的学生}A 3={通过数学考试的学生}于是 |Z| =100,|A 1|=92,|A 2|=75,|A 3|=65|A 1∩A 2|=65,|A 1∩A 3|=54,|A 2∩A 3|=45此题没有给出:有多少人通过三门中至少一门;有多少人一门都没通过。
但是由 max{ |A 1|,|A 2|,|A 3| }=max{92,75,65}=92故可以认为:至少有92人通过三门中至少一门考试,即100≥|A 1∪A 2∪A 3|≥92至多有8人没通过一门考试,即0≤|1A ∩2A ∩3A | ≤8于是,根据容斥原理,有|A 1∪A 2∪A 3|=(|A 1|+|A 2|+|A 3|)-(|A 1∩A 2|+|A 1∩A 3|+|A 2∩A 3|)+|A 1∩A 2∩A 3|即 |A 1∩A 2∩A 3|=|A 1∪A 2∪A 3|-(|A 1|+|A 2|+|A 3|)+(|A 1∩A 2|+|A 1∩A 3|+|A 2∩A 3|)=|A 1∪A 2∪A 3|-(92+75+65)+(65+54+45)=|A 1∪A 2∪A 3|-232+164=|A 1∪A 2∪A 3|-68从而由 92-68≤|A 1∪A 2∪A 3|-68≤100-68即 24≤|A 1∪A 2∪A 3|-68≤32可得 24≤|A 1∩A 2∩A 3| ≤32故此,通过3门学科考试的学生数在24到32人之间。
也可用容斥原理,即|1A ∩2A ∩3A |=|Z|-(|A 1|+|A 2|+|A 3|)+(|A 1∩A 2|+|A 1∩A 3|+|A 2∩A 3|)-|A 1∩A 2∩A 3|=100-(92+75+65)+(65+54+45)-|A 1∩A 2∩A 3|=100-232+164-|A 1∩A 2∩A 3|=32-|A 1∩A 2∩A 3|从而有 |A 1∩A 2∩A 3|=32-|1A ∩2A ∩3A |由已知 0≤|1A ∩2A ∩3A |≤8,可得24≤|A 1∩A 2∩A 3|≤32故此,通过3门学科考试的学生数在24到32之间。
高中数学竞赛讲义-容斥原理

§24容斥原理相对补集:称属于A而不属于B的全体元素,组成的集合为B对A的相对补集或差集,记作A-B。
容斥原理:以表示集合A中元素的数目,我们有,其中为n个集合称为A的阶。
n阶集合的全部子集数目为。
例题讲解1.对集合{1,2,…,n}及其每一个非空了集,定义一个唯一确定的“交替和”如下:按照递减的次序重新排列该子集,然后交替地减或加后继的数所得的结果,例如,集合的“交替和”是9-6+4-2+1=6.的“交替和”是6-5=1,的交替和是2。
那么,对于n=7。
求所有子集的“交替和”的总和。
2.某班对数学、物理、化学三科总评成绩统计如下:优秀的人数:数学21个,物理19个,化学20个,数学物理都优秀9人,物理化学都优秀7人。
化学数学都优秀8人。
这个班有5人任何一科都不优秀。
那么确定这个班人数以及仅有一科优秀的三科分别有多少个人。
3.计算不超过120的合数的个数4.1992位科学家,每人至少与1329人合作过,那么,其中一定有四位数学家两两合作过。
5.把个元素的集合分为若干个两两不交的子集,按照下述规则将某一个子集中某些元素挪到另一个子集:从前一子集挪到后一子集的元素个数等于后一子集的元素个数(前一子集的元素个数应不小于后一子集的元素个数),证明:可以经过有限次挪动,使得到的子集与原集合相重合。
6.给定1978个集合,每个集合都含有40个元素,已知其中任意两个集合都恰有一个公共元,证明:存在一个元素,它属于全部集合。
7.在个元素组成的集合中取个不同的三元子集。
证明:其中必有两个,它们恰有一个公共元。
例题答案:1.分析;n=7时,集合{7,6,5,4,3,2,1}的非空子集有个,虽然子集数目有限,但是逐一计算各自的“交替和”再相加,计算量仍然巨大,但是,根据“交替和”的定义,容易看到集合{1,2,3,4,5,6,7}与{1,2,3,4,5,6}的“交替和”是7;可以想到把一个不含7的集和A与的“交替和”之和应为7。
组合数学第三章答案

3.1题(宗传玉)某甲参加一种会议,会上有6位朋友,某甲和其中每人在会上各相遇12次,每二人各相遇6次,每三人各相遇3次,每五人各相遇2次,每六人各相遇一次,1人也没有遇见的有5次,问某甲共参加了几次会议解:设A i为甲与第i个朋友相遇的会议集,i=1,…,6.则故甲参加的会议数为:28+5=33.3.2题(宗传玉)求从1到500的整数中被3和5整除但不被7整除的数的个数.解:设A3:被3整除的数的集合A5:被5整除的数的集合A7:被7整除的数的集合所以3.3.题(宗传玉)n个代表参加会议,试证其中至少有2人各自的朋友数相等。
解:每个人的朋友数只能取0,1,…,n-1.但若有人的朋友数为0,即此人和其他人都不认识,则其他人的最大取数不超过n-2.故这n个人的朋友数的实际取数只有n-1种可能.,所以至少有2人的朋友数相等.3.4题(宗传玉)试给出下列等式的组合意义.解:(a) 从n 个元素中取k 个元素的组合,总含有指定的m 个元素的组合数为)()(kn m n mk m n --=--。
设这m 个元素为a 1,a 2,…,a m ,Ai 为不含a i 的组合(子集),i=1,…,m.()∑∑∑==∈⊄==⎪⎪⎭⎫⎝⎛-⎪⎪⎭⎫ ⎝⎛-=-+⎪⎪⎭⎫ ⎝⎛==⎪⎪⎭⎫ ⎝⎛--⎪⎪⎭⎫⎝⎛-=ml l m l l m i i lj i lk l n k m A k n k n m n k l n l j 01),(),...,(1m1i i i i i 1)1(A A A A 111213.5题(宗传玉)设有三个7位的二进制数:a1a2a3a4a5a6a7,b1b2b3b4b5b6b7,c1c2c3c4c5c6c7.试证存在整数i 和j,1≤i≤j≤7,使得下列之一必定成立:a i=a j=b i=b j,a i=a j=c i=c j,b i=b j=c i=c j.证:显然,每列中必有两数字相同,共有种模式,有0或1两种选择.故共有·2种选择.·2=6.现有7列,.即必有2列在相同的两行选择相同的数字,即有一矩形,四角的数字相等.3.6题(宗传玉)在边长为1的正方形内任取5个点试证其中至少有两点,其间距离小于证:把1×1正方形分成四个(1/2)×(1/2)的正方形.如上图.则这5点中必有两点落在同一个小正方形内.而小正方形内的任两点的距离都小于.3.7题(王星)在边长为1的等边三角形内任取5个点试证其中至少有两点,期间距离小于1/2.证:把边长为1的三角形分成四个边长为1/2的三角形,如上图:则这5点中必有两点落在同一个小三角形中.小三角形中任意两点间的距离都小于1/2.3.8题(王星)任取11个整数,求证其中至少有两个数它们的差是10的倍数。
《素数和合数》PPT课件 省一等奖课件 (2)

青 春 风 采
高考总分:
692分(含20分加分) 语文131分 数学145分 英语141分 文综255分
毕业学校:北京二中 报考高校:
北京大学光华管理学 院
北京市文科状元 阳光女孩--何旋
来自北京二中,高考成绩672分,还有20 分加分。“何旋给人最深的印象就是她 的笑声,远远的就能听见她的笑声。” 班主任吴京梅说,何旋是个阳光女孩。 “她是学校的摄影记者,非常外向,如 果加上20分的加分,她的成绩应该是692 。”吴老师说,何旋考出好成绩的秘诀 是心态好。“她很自信,也很有爱心。 考试结束后,她还问我怎么给边远地区 的学校捐书”。
孙老师说,杨蕙心学习效率很高,认真执行老师 的复习要求,往往一个小时能完成别人两三个小 时的作业量,而且计划性强,善于自我调节。此 外,学校还有一群与她实力相当的同学,他们经 常在一起切磋、交流,形成一种良性的竞争氛围 。
谈起自己的高考心得,杨蕙心说出了“听话 ”两个字。她认为在高三冲刺阶段一定要跟随老 师的脚步。“老师介绍的都是多年积累的学习方 法,肯定是最有益的。”高三紧张的学习中,她 常做的事情就是告诫自己要坚持,不能因为一次 考试成绩就否定自己。高三的几次模拟考试中, 她的成绩一直稳定在年级前5名左右。
曹杨二中高三(14)班学生
班级职务:学习委员
高考志愿:北京 大学中文系
高考成绩:语文121分数学146分
英语146分历史134分
综合28分总分
575分
(另有附加分10
分)
上海高考文科状元--常方舟
“我对竞赛题一样发怵”
总结自己的成功经验,常方舟认为学习的高 效率是最重要因素,“高中三年,我每天晚 上都是10:30休息,这个生活习惯雷打不动 。早晨总是6:15起床,以保证八小时左右的 睡眠。平时功课再多再忙,我也不会‘开夜 车’。身体健康,体力充沛才能保证有效学 习。”高三阶段,有的同学每天学习到凌晨 两三点,这种习惯在常方舟看来反而会影响 次日的学习状态。每天课后,常方舟也不会 花太多时间做功课,常常是做完老师布置的 作业就算完。
素数快速筛法及公式

素数快速筛法及公式素数快速筛法及公式梅生林安徽合肥2012.07.12摘要:在素数的研究中,总结出素数快速筛法及公式,在这个基础上扩展了素数的一些关系、性质。
关键词:素数快速筛法,素数通式,质数筛法公式1.引言素数(Prime Number)是指自然数中那些只能被1和本身整除的数,依次为2、3、5、7、11、13、17、19、23、29…。
前人已证明:素数有无限多个。
一直到现在人们判定、寻找素数的方法,还是古希腊的数学家艾拉托斯芬(Eratosthenes)提出过的筛式方法,简称“艾氏筛法”。
即在任意有限自然数N以内判定素数时,先把N一个不漏的写下来,然后划掉根号N()内所有素数的倍数,我们就能得到N以内的全部素数。
艾氏筛法判定素数的过程机械,也未能表示素数公式和一些性质。
关于寻找判定表示素数的方法公式,以前众多数学家进行了艰辛探索,也提出了很多关于素数的猜想和问题。
欧拉(Euler)就提出二项式公式n2-n+41能生成一部分素数的数型公式,直到现在,素数研究中仍然还有许多未解问题。
本文通过素数快速筛法及公式,总结出一些素数的新理论,使素数筛法及公式等都将是一次质变,将为素数研究抛砖引玉,也可能为数论增添上新的一页。
2.素数的快速筛法原理及公式当我们用艾氏筛法是要划掉每个合数,只2的倍数就差不多要划掉一半自然数,越往后面合数越多,而留下的素数越少。
我们能不能利用数学原理、公式去掉大部分合数呢?答案是肯定的。
2.1 当我们想去掉第一个素数2的倍数时,我们可能会想到用:2N+1 (N≥1)N为大于等于1的自然数,以下公式同上。
2.2 去掉2、3的倍数时,用2*3的倍数加上同为2、3互质的数:6N±12.3 去掉2、3、5的倍数时,用2*3*5的倍数加上同为2、3、5互质的数:30N±1,30N±7,30N±11,30N±13,2.4 去掉2、3、5、7的倍数时,同上的方法:210N±1,210N±11,210N±13,210N±17,210N±19,210N±23,210N±29,210N±31,210N±37,210N±41,210N±43,210N±47,210N±53,210N±59,210N±61,210N±67,210N±71,210N±73,210N±79,210N±83,210N±89,210N±97,210N±101,210N±103,2.5 去掉2、3、5、7、11的倍数时,同上的方法:2310N±1,2310N±13,2310N±17,2310N±19,……2310N±1139,2310N±1147,2310N±1151,2310N±1153,我们可以一直做下去,就会去掉从前面开始的素数倍数,划掉的合数比例将越来越少。
杨圣洪第三章习题一解答

第三章习题一一、求下列集合的幂集1、{杨,李,石}P({杨,李,石})={A000, A001, A010, A011, A100, A101, A110, A111 }={{},{石},{李,石},{杨},{杨,石},{杨,李},{杨,李,石}}2、{{1,2},{2,1,1},{2,1,1,2}}原集合={{1,2},{2,1},{2,1}}={{1,2}},只有一个元素,其幂集只有2个元素P={{},{1,2}}二、利用包含排斥原理,求解以下各题。
1、对60人调查,25读《每周新闻》,26读《时代》,26人读《财富》,9人读《每周新闻》和《财富》,11读《每周新闻》和《时代》,8人读《时代》与《财富》,还有8人什么都不读,请计算:(1)阅读全部三种杂志的人数。
(2)分别求只阅读每周新闻、时代、财富杂志的人数。
解:令A={每周新闻的读者},B={时代的读者},C={财富的读者}。
由于8人什么都不读,故只有52人读杂志,即|A∪B∪C|=52|A|=25,|B|=26,|C|=26|A∩C|=9,|A∩B|=11,|B∩C|=8由包含排斥原理可知|A∪B∪C|=|A|+|B|+|C|-|A∩C|-|A∩B|-|B∩C|+| A∩B∩C|,故52=25+26+26-9-11-8+| A∩B∩C|故| A∩B∩C|=3即同时读三种杂志的人为3人|A-B-C|=|A|-|A∩B|-|A∩C|+| A∩B∩C|=25-9-11+3=8人只读每周新闻的人|B-A-C|=|B|-|B∩A|-|B∩C|+| A∩B∩C|=26-11-8+3=10人只读时代的人|C-A-B|=|C|-|C∩A|-|C∩B|+| A∩B∩C|=26-9-8+3=12人只读财富的人财富2、某班25个学生,14人会打篮球,12人会打排球,6人会篮球和排球,5人会打篮球和网球,还有2人会打这三种球,已知6人会网球的都会篮球或排球,求不会打球的人。